(57) An electrical heating appliance, e.g. a radiant fire, has manual switches which can
be by-passed to allow for remote control. A hand-held controller (27) produces a beam
of infra-red energy which impinges on a sensor (26). Control box (24) receives command
signals from sensor (26) and carries out an appropriate switching operation. The controller
(27) has slider switches (29, 30, 31) for selecting the desired heating appliance
mode of operation, but these are ineffective until pressure switch (28) is pressed
to produce the beam. An alternative arrangement has the sensor distant from the heating appliance.
